You knew this day would come Inevitable, been due a long long time Still the sadness is somewhat overwhelming As you reflect over the years in your mind Remember when you took those vows Clear in your mind to this day Only takes a signature from the pen To make the promise of long ago go away Chalk it up as another experience song Put it alongside all of your other failures in life As your memory list gets long, with things gone wrong Time now, for reflections in your mind of struggle,and strife Memories of the past, in vivid twenty twenty vision Serve to ignite the fire of sadness, of past decision The thought to yourself, questions if you've ever done anything right As you chose love, for your guiding light So don't hesitate, cut the cord, Just sign and date, seal this fate, Using the pen as your sword For it is done every day, This time, it's well overdue Just sign, on the dotted line The official end of me...and of you Copyright © -2001 Dennis Hicks All Rights Reserved by Author |
